Handover: Thankstream mailer

Hi support folks — I'm handing Thankstream (our donation-receipt mailer) over to Priya's team at the end of the week. Quick notes: receipts send within five minutes of a donation clearing; anything stuck longer usually means the queue worker died, and a restart fixes it. Duplicate receipts are safe to ignore — the PDF is identical. If you need to check how an environment is set up, the service runs with these configuration values.

settings of bafof-tagep:
[frador]
port = 9300
region = west-1
host = frador.norvacorp.corp
timeout_ms = 3000
retries = 5

// BLUE_GREEN_DRAIN_SECONDS controls how long the Ledgerbird billing
// worker keeps the old (blue) pool draining before we cut traffic fully
// to green. New folks: do not lower this below 120 — in-flight invoice
// batches can take up to two minutes to settle, and killing them early
// produces duplicate charges that Finance has to reverse by hand.
// If you change this value, confirm the deploy against the trace below.

session token of yajep-hahaf = htk31_bdf9e6857d57a699ce425c2d94acb7d

Subject: Schema registry ready for the Thursday cut

Hey release crew,

Quick heads-up: the Pellgrove event schema registry is frozen for this release. All producer teams have re-registered against v14, and the compatibility checker passed on every topic except the deprecated inventory stream, which we're sunsetting anyway. No action needed from you beyond bumping the registry pin in the release manifest. If anything looks off, ping the platform room. The build token for the frozen snapshot is right below.

session token of kahag-bawip = htk6_729d08

## Parcel Webhook Onboarding

The Swiftrail parcel-tracking webhook posts delivery events to your configured endpoint within thirty seconds of a carrier scan. Each payload includes a signature header that must be validated before processing; unsigned or mismatched payloads should be discarded and logged. As release manager, you verify incoming events using the verification key provided directly below.

deploy key for baduf-hawef: bky4_mkWs